In 2023, people aged 25-64 years in Tunisia amounted to approximately 6.5 million and represented the largest demographic group in the country. Overall, the number of individuals among each age group grew in the last decade, except for the young population aged 15-24 years, which dropped by 390,000 individuals between 2010 and 2023. The country’s total population has increased gradually and surpassed 12.2 million people in 2023.
The total population of Tunisia was estimated at 12.34 million people in 2024. Following a continuous upward trend, the total population has risen by 5.89 million people since 1980. Tunisia TN: Population: Growth data was reported at 1.124 % in 2017. This records a decrease from the previous number of 1.143 % for 2016. Tunisia TN: Population: Growth data is updated yearly, averaging 1.931 % from Dec 1960 (Median) to 2017, with 58 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 2.875 % in 1983 and a record low of 0.761 % in 2003. Tunisia TN: Population: Growth data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Tunisia – Table TN.World Bank.WDI: Population and Urbanization Statistics. Annual population growth rate for year t is the exponential rate of growth of midyear population from year t-1 to t, expressed as a percentage .
